Grenache Blanc
Grenache Blanc is the one of the most widely planted white grapes in the southern Rhone also known as Garnacha Blanca in nothern Spain.
Grenache Blanc is straw-coloured and produces wines that are full bodied, with crisp acids. The nose has bright green apple and mandarin orange aromas, with clean flavours of more apple, mineral and a touch of peach. It typically has a lingering finish with a hint of licorice.
